I'm on the bike path leaving town and I see a rider coming toward me. I think that it is unusual to see a person riding with a turban on their head. As the man passes I realize he has his helmet on backwards. I wonder if he has a strangely shaped head and it's more comfortable that way?
Then I'm riding in Rte 146 across the Aqueduct bridge. It's a grade down to it so I hit the bridge going something between 25 and 30. A couple cars pass, it's a narrow lane, and then I hear something behind me. I glance back, something big and white is hanging back and as I keep going I think maybe they want to turn right at the light where I go straight up the hill. I keep the pace up and sure enough I go straight, they turn. Instead of passing me and cutting me off, they waited. After I clear the intersection I give them a wave of appreciation, look back and the driver of the semi from the Price Chopper supermarket returns the acknowledgement.
He knew that I knew that he knew what he was doing. Good stuff.
